Home
last modified time | relevance | path

Searched refs:dDD (Results 1 – 2 of 2) sorted by relevance

/freebsd/contrib/llvm-project/compiler-rt/lib/builtins/ppc/
H A Ddivtc3.c26 DD dDD = {.ld = d}; in __divtc3() local
31 crt_fabs(dDD.s.hi))); in __divtc3()
38 dDD.s.hi = __compiler_rt_scalbn(dDD.s.hi, -ilogbw); in __divtc3()
39 dDD.s.lo = __compiler_rt_scalbn(dDD.s.lo, -ilogbw); in __divtc3()
43 __gcc_qadd(__gcc_qmul(cDD.ld, cDD.ld), __gcc_qmul(dDD.ld, dDD.ld)); in __divtc3()
45 __gcc_qadd(__gcc_qmul(a, cDD.ld), __gcc_qmul(b, dDD.ld)); in __divtc3()
47 __gcc_qsub(__gcc_qmul(b, cDD.ld), __gcc_qmul(a, dDD.ld)); in __divtc3()
70 crt_isfinite(cDD.s.hi) && crt_isfinite(dDD.s.hi)) { in __divtc3()
73 real.s.hi = CRT_INFINITY * (aDD.s.hi * cDD.s.hi + bDD.s.hi * dDD.s.hi); in __divtc3()
75 imag.s.hi = CRT_INFINITY * (bDD.s.hi * cDD.s.hi - aDD.s.hi * dDD.s.hi); in __divtc3()
[all …]
H A Dmultc3.c38 DD dDD = {.ld = d}; in __multc3() local
44 zeroNaN(dDD); in __multc3()
48 if (crt_isinf(cDD.s.hi) || crt_isinf(dDD.s.hi)) { in __multc3()
50 makeFinite(dDD); in __multc3()
67 zeroNaN(dDD); in __multc3()
73 real.s.hi = CRT_INFINITY * (aDD.s.hi * cDD.s.hi - bDD.s.hi * dDD.s.hi); in __multc3()
75 imag.s.hi = CRT_INFINITY * (aDD.s.hi * dDD.s.hi + bDD.s.hi * cDD.s.hi); in __multc3()